The Lake Michigan Potential Damages Study will be evaluating potential damages along the shoreline that could occur if water levels continue within the ranges that they have exhibited over the last 120 years or so, or whether they would be significantly higher or lower due to climatologic variability or alternate regulation strategies. These various water level scenarios and alternative regulation strategies need to be simulated and input to the overall potential damages model being developed.
